Abstract

The subject invention provides an image forming device including a main control section and a signal detection circuit for detecting presence or absence of an external signal supplied to the main control section, and further provided with an interface section for controlling external communication; a main power supply circuit; a power supply control circuit. The signal detection circuit includes a low power mode prohibition circuit for outputting a low power mode prohibition signal for voiding the request for low power consumption with respect to the power supply control circuit or the main power supply circuit while the external signal is supplied to the signal detection circuit. With this arrangement, the present invention provides an image forming device capable of appropriate transition into the low power consumption operation by hardware without use of software.
